Cons

CTS was a great model for how retail should be done. Then it was sold to Bed Bath & Beyond. That was the end of that. Payroll and associated hours and people were slashed to below bare bones levels. To the detriment of Shrink, Service, Safety and the sanity of the great people who I worked with. Both Regional and Corporate Management could care less about any of that. Bed Bath is all about limiting expenses at all costs. Even at the cost of driving a once thriving sales environment into the ground at high speed. As often happens in Retail mergers, promises were made to "not mess with success". So much for that as well. They have not comped sales basically since the merger. All the real CTS Leaders, at every level, have jumped ship. Shrink and Damages are at all time highs. Morale is at an all time low. If you are not a core or original Bed Bath associate who transferred over to CTS, you are a second class citizen. It is sad to see what has become of the Bilizekians once beloved New England Retail Treasure. Dispite what this site says, the Bilizekians left long ago. The HQ is now in Union, NJ and was never in Falmouth, MA. It was in South Yarmouth, MA.
